Risk Management and Safe Systems

Risk Assessments: Regular risk assessments will be conducted for each task type and location. Typical risks include moving machinery, manual handling, slips, trips and falls, noise and airborne dust. Controls will be proportionate to the hazard and documented in job briefs.

Equipment Safety: Mowers, trimmers and power tools will be subject to routine pre-use checks and scheduled maintenance. Faulty tools will be removed from service. Fuel handling, blade sharpening and battery charging will follow safe procedures to prevent fires, cuts and exposures.

Safe Work Practices: Where appropriate, works will be segregated from public access, temporary protective measures applied and signage used to warn passersby. Traffic management will be used near roads and driveways. Manual handling tasks will be minimised by using trolleys and mechanical aids to move heavy items.

Safety signage and PPE laid out before starting grass cutting PPE and Health Controls: Staff will be supplied with, and required to wear, suitable PPE including hearing protection, eye protection, gloves, high-visibility clothing and sturdy footwear. Respiratory protection will be provided where dusty operations or chemical use occur.

Chemical Use and Environmental Care: Herbicides, pesticides and fertilisers will only be used by authorised and trained personnel, stored securely and applied according to product guidance to protect residents, pets and local wildlife. Where possible, cultural and mechanical controls are preferred to chemical treatments.

First aid kit and emergency equipment on site during lawn care work Incident Reporting and Emergency Procedures: All incidents, near misses and hazards must be reported and recorded. A clear emergency plan will be maintained including first aid provision, procedures for exposed injuries, and rapid contact with emergency services when required. Lessons learned from incidents will feed into ongoing training and safe practice updates.

Training and Competence: We will ensure that staff are trained in equipment use, manual handling, basic first aid and site-specific risks. Competence checks and refresher training will be scheduled and documented to maintain a capable workforce for Barnes grass cutting and wider yard works.

Monitoring and Review: The policy and related procedures will be reviewed at least annually or after significant changes to operations. Performance will be monitored through audits, site inspections and incident trend analysis to ensure this health and safety policy remains effective.
